Belarusian Amkodor seeks closer ties with Russia’s Penza

16:00, 31 March

 The Amkodor holding company is strengthening friendly ties with Penza of Russia, BelTA learned from the company’s press service.

Deputy Director General for Commercial Affairs of the Amkodor-Spamash company Aleksandr Sanyuk met with Mayor of Penza Oleg Denisov.

During the meeting, the parties discussed cooperation in producing city utility vehicles. The mayor expressed willingness to expand trade, economic, social and cultural cooperation with Belarus.

The meeting provided a basis for further negotiations and joint initiatives between the Amkodor holding company and the region, the press service emphasized.
